Worth Alive
There’s a twelve year old at his father’s closet standing on a chair
Reaches up to grab a box get’s down lays it on the bed an opens
Tired of the demons that haunts him everyday called bullies
Keep the gun in the box son your better then that its not worth it
There’s a man waiting for you with his arms stretched open wide
Take His hand to see how much more your worth alive
There’s a eighteen year old girl sitting against the tub in the bathroom
Blood dripping off the sink, the girl just trying to get a different feeling other
Then the darkness that consumes her despair
Hold on lost daughter of the King don't you see your better then that
There’s a man with His arms stretched open wide at the end of the tunnel
Just take His hand to see how much more your worth alive
There’s a man sitting on bench waiting for the next train to come on by
Thoughts swirling in his head, wife just left him kids stopped speaking
Now he's just trying to build enough courage to kiss the train
Don’t do it man don’t you know your better then that its not worth it
There’s a man waiting for you with His arms stretched open wide
Just take His hand to see how much more your worth
The man was about to kiss the train when he was pushed out of the way
A stranger with scars on His hands helped the man up said come with me
Just then his daughter ran to his side to say he was going to be a Grandfather
There’s a man waiting with His arms stretched open wide dying on a cross
Just waiting for you to take His hand so he can show your worth alive in Him
He will give you His life if you just give Him yours so he can end the darkness
